Greene County Sheriff's Office

The Greene County Sheriff's Office is located in Bloomfield and runs the Greene County Jail on North Main Street. The sheriff's office handles all bookings for arrests made in Greene County. When you need to confirm whether someone is in custody at the Greene County Jail, calling the sheriff's department directly at 812-384-4411 is often the most reliable option, especially when online data is limited.

The sheriff's page on the Greene County government website gives basic department contact and office information. Online inmate listings are limited through the county's own systems, which is why the statewide INjail portal is the recommended remote search tool for recent Greene County bookings. Staff at the jail can confirm current custody status and provide basic booking details when you call during office hours.

The Greene County Sheriff covers all areas of the county outside city limits and works alongside local police agencies in Bloomfield and other communities. The Bloomfield jail is the only county detention facility in Greene County.

INjail Portal for Greene County Recent Bookings

When online access through Greene County's own site is limited, the Indiana County Jail Public Portal is the best way to search for recent bookings remotely. The INjail portal collects booking data from participating county jails across Indiana, including Greene County, and makes it searchable by name from any browser. It is free to use and does not require registration.

The Indiana County Jail Public Portal is the recommended statewide resource for searching Greene County recent bookings when the county-level site does not have current inmate data.

If the INjail portal doesn't show a result, the person may have been released or transferred. For people moved to state custody, check the IDOC offender locator at offenderlocator.idoc.in.gov. You can also call the Greene County Jail at 812-384-4411 to ask about a booking that may not yet appear in any online system.

Greene County Booking Records and the Law

Booking records in Greene County are public records under Indiana's Access to Public Records Act. The law at IC 5-14-3 requires jails to disclose certain details within 24 hours of an arrest. The required information includes the person's name, home address, physical description, the charges they face, and the exact time and date of booking at the Greene County Jail.

Under IC 5-14-3-5, anyone can request these records and the jail must provide them. Greene County meets this obligation through direct inquiry and through the INjail portal for remote access. A booking record typically includes the full name, date of birth, booking date, charges, and bond status once a judge has acted. These records are used by attorneys, bail companies, family members, and the press to track who has been booked in Greene County.

Keep in mind that a booking is an arrest. It is not proof of guilt. Charges may change as the case moves through the Greene County courts. For court case records, use the Indiana MyCase portal.

Expunging Greene County Arrest Records

Indiana law at IC 35-38-9 allows some people to have their arrest and booking records sealed. If a Greene County arrest did not lead to a conviction, expungement is often available. Some minor convictions can also be cleared after a waiting period. Once expunged, the record is removed from public access and will no longer appear in the INjail portal or other public systems.

Petitions for expungement go to the Greene County Circuit Court in Bloomfield. The rules and timing requirements are spelled out in IC 35-38-9. For free help with the process, call the Indiana PAC line at 317-234-0906 or contact Indiana Legal Services to find out if you qualify.

Other Tools for Greene County Jail Records

The VineLink notification system lets you sign up to receive phone or text alerts when a specific person's custody status changes at the Greene County Jail. You'll be notified of releases, transfers, and other changes without having to call the jail. This is free and commonly used by victims and concerned family members.

The Indiana State Police criminal history service at in.gov/isp/criminal-history-services covers statewide arrest and conviction records for a fee. For court case records tied to Greene County, the Indiana MyCase portal covers all Indiana courts. If you're unsure which office or database has what you need for a Greene County records search, the state PAC office at 317-234-0906 can help point you in the right direction.
